Little Bay is located in the South of Newfoundland and Labrador.
The distance from Little Bay to the St. John's city is 361 km, from Little Bay to the Charlottetown city is 718 km, from Little Bay to the Halifax city is 877 km, from Little Bay to the Fredericton city is 987 km, from Little Bay to the Québec city is 1288 km.
